Overview

A casual, lodge-area spot for hikers and families who want a quick, satisfying refuel without leaving the park. Expect fresh-made pizzas, espresso drinks, and baked goods in a relaxed setting right by Bryce Canyon Lodge.

What to Expect

  • Menu focus: pizza, coffee drinks, pastries, and quick bites, with beer and wine available.
  • Service style: dine-in or takeout, with some outdoor seating when weather cooperates.
  • Lodge perk: if you’re staying at the Lodge, they’ll deliver straight to your room.

Logistics & Nearby

You’re in the center of the park’s main hub off UT‑63, so parking is in the Lodge lots and paths connect the dining outlets, rooms, and viewpoints. Need cash? There’s an ATM in the Main Lodge. A separate General Store nearby handles snacks and sundries.

Is It Worth It?

If you’re looking for convenience over culinary fireworks, yes. After a big hiking day, the pizza and hot drinks hit the spot. Just know it’s national-park pricing and quality can feel a bit hit-or-miss.

Best Time to Visit

Midday and early evening are the crunch times, especially on busy travel days. For shorter waits, swing by before 11 a.m. or after 6 p.m. It operates seasonally with hours that can shift in the shoulder seasons, so double-check if you’re visiting in spring or fall.
